[发明专利]多协议标签交换管理方法和装置无效
申请号: | 200810097797.6 | 申请日: | 2008-05-29 |
公开(公告)号: | CN101594341A | 公开(公告)日: | 2009-12-02 |
发明(设计)人: | 余璟明;叶立芬;陈莹 | 申请(专利权)人: | 华为技术有限公司 |
主分类号: | H04L29/06 | 分类号: | H04L29/06;H04L12/56 |
代理公司: | 北京中博世达专利商标代理有限公司 | 代理人: | 申 健 |
地址: | 518129广东省深*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 协议 标签 交换 管理 方法 装置 | ||
技术领域
本发明涉及网络互联领域,特别涉及IP网络中多协议标签交换管理方法和装置。
背景技术
标签是一个固定长度,只具有本地意义的短标识符,用于唯一标识一组本地转发数据。所述标签置于一个统一的标签空间中,当有用户协议需要使用标签时,只需将标签空间中的标签按照一定方式分配即可。
在实现上述标签管理的过程中,发明人发现现有技术中至少存在如下问题:由于支持标签的协议越来越多,不同协议对标签的分配方式的需求也不同,这使得不同协议在共享标签空间中的标签时,容易出现冲突,降低系统工作稳定性。
发明内容
本发明的实施例提供一种多协议标签交换管理方法和装置,能够提高系统工作稳定性。
一方面,本发明的方法实施例采用的技术方案包括:
获取与协议相匹配的标签资源;
根据所述标签资源,为所述协议分配标签。
另一方面,本发明的装置实施例采用的技术方案包括:
标签资源获取模块:用于获取与协议相匹配的标签资源;
分配模块:用于根据所述标签资源,为所述协议分配标签。
本发明实施例提供的多协议标签交换管理方法和装置,通过将不同协议类型使用的标签区域进行隔离,避免了不同协议共享标签空间中的标签时,出现冲突的问题,提高了系统工作的稳定性。
附图说明
图1为本发明方法第一实施例流程图;
图2为本发明方法第二实施例标签空间划分示意图;
图3为本发明方法第二实施例流程图;
图4为本发明装置第一实施例结构图;
图5为本发明装置第二实施例结构图。
具体实施方式
为了解决现有技术提供的多协议标签交换管理方案,多协议共享标签,容易出现冲突,降低系统工作稳定性的问题,本发明的实施例提供一种多协议标签交换管理方法和装置,下面结合附图和实施例对本发明作详细说明。
一方面,本发明方法的第一实施例采用的技术方案,如图1所示,包括:
101、获取与协议相匹配的标签资源;
102、根据所述标签资源,为所述协议分配标签。
本发明方法的第二实施例采用的技术方案,以一个实际的标签资源的空间划分为例,其划分结构如图2所示,管理方法的流程如图3所示,
如图2所示,设标签资源的空间大小为1M,划分为三个区域,一区空间范围为(16-10K),供静态协议使用,例如:普通静态协议、静态伪线协议等;二区空间范围为(10K+1-146K),供动态协议使用,例如:标签分发协议、边界网关协议等;三区空间范围为(146K+1-1M)为未分配的标签资源空间,可用于后续的标签资源空间的调整。
本发明实施例提供的管理方法,包括:
301、将标签资源的空间分成一区(起始地址为16,终止地址为10K)、二区(起始地址为10K+1,终止地址为146K)、三区(起始地址为146K+1,终止地址为1M)。分区方式可以有多种选择,这里给出的是一种比较简单的分区方式,有利于操作维护。另一种可行的分区方式为采用空间交叉划定方式,比如,一共存在5种协议,将所有属于5的倍数的标签值分配给协议1,满足5*n+1的标签值分给协议2,依次类推,如此分配可以避免为某一个或几个协议分配的标签空间为封闭的,不再具有扩展性的问题,随着标签值数量的扩展,为每个协议分配的标签空间也会扩展。另外,这样分配还可以避免了标签占用集中于某个范围,而且一定程度上有一定隐蔽型,避免无关人轻易发现标签分割规律。还可以考虑使用更复杂的数学公式,只要保证不同协议映射的标签空间不会相互交叉即可。如果两个协议由同一进程处理,而且分配方式相同,则可以采用共享同一标签资源空间的方式。
302、选定一区为静态协议映射的标签分区;在本实施例中静态协议包括普通静态协议和静态伪线协议,其中,普通静态协议的标签分区的起始地址为16,终止地址为5K,静态伪线协议的标签分区的起始地址为5K+1,终止地址为10K。
303、将普通静态协议的标签分区的起始地址16,终止地址5K,以及静态伪线协议的标签分区的起始地址5K+1,终止地址10K写入配置文件。
304、选定二区为动态协议映射的标签分区;在本实施例中动态协议包括标签分发协议和边界网关协议,其中,标签分发协议的起始地址为10K+1,终止地址为80K,边界网关协议的起始地址为80K+1,终止地址为146K。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华为技术有限公司,未经华为技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200810097797.6/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种车况信息系统
- 下一篇:一种削弱热电偶保护管侧力矩的方法及装置